Transaction 8c8cd826111613865b04ae55fea452e2bb81351584ea476dce55de1966f9d959
1 Input
1 Output
-
8c8cd826111613865b04ae55fea452e2bb81351584ea476dce55de1966f9d959:0
- value
- 51382
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 04322ed788c85020a6781874e0f770fb4afb9a91 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PBpYR5ocgyTWTih6kXgfeC23tFHUNcm6